The mean of n number is 20.if   the same numbers together with 30  give a new mean of 22,  find n.

first condition  x_n ^− =20  ((x_1 +x_2 +...+x_n )/n)=20  x_1 +x_2 +...+x_n =20n...(∗)  second condition  x_(n+1) ^− =22  (((x_1 +x_2 +...+x_n )+30)/(n+1))=22  (20n)+30=22n+22  2n=8  n=4
